Output 0cc0186dd3b77b30904f27c38836beafcaf7693e3674a23cc5ea134369813b61:44

value
34392200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d1d588acef88c9b2f8a352e56e76da4363320a3 OP_EQUAL
address
MDUJc7ptj1Uq8LhipSTedRpqu7K54pnuCM
transaction
0cc0186dd3b77b30904f27c38836beafcaf7693e3674a23cc5ea134369813b61
spent
true